The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Lime Chili Flavor with Shrimp Ramen Noodle Soup and Toasted Flakes Of Corn Cereal side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
Lime Chili Flavor with Shrimp Ramen Noodle Soup is the more energy-dense option here, packing 78 more calories per 100g than Toasted Flakes Of Corn Cereal.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
In terms of sugar control, Lime Chili Flavor with Shrimp Ramen Noodle Soup takes the lead with only 3.13g of sugar per 100g, whereas Toasted Flakes Of Corn Cereal contains 10g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
Looking to build muscle? Lime Chili Flavor with Shrimp Ramen Noodle Soup offers a protein boost with 10.94g per 100g, outperforming Toasted Flakes Of Corn Cereal in this category.
